How do I handle TM30 registration without a lease contract in Bangkok?

Apr 28, 2025
2 days ago
I have been staying in Bangkok with DTV for a month now. When I arrived, i immediately did my TM30 with an agent since they told me to do it within 24hrs. Currently i am staying at my one of my relatives property who are also foreigners with no lease contract. How do i do TM30 with no lease contract. Or should i just pay once every 3 month with an agent. (300baht). Will it be a problem when i do my tm47? Thanks in advance 🙏

You can do it online with the owner permit.
Wannikea *********
You really don't need another TM30 filed unless you want to do some business at immigration. If you have a primary residence then file there despite where you travel around to within Thailand
